Beneath the winter snow,
A glimmer of sunray warmth appears and glows.
It is the hope and optimism that after the cold and wind of this wintery 
weather,
Smiles will dance in hearts and spirits will be uplifted as all feel better.
Beneath the winter snow,
A tiny rosebud seed begins to grow. 
So small and cannot be seen by our eyes,
But it is indeed a wonderful surprise.
For it is the promise of springtime, and renewal of the earth,
As all rejoice with exaltation and mirth.
So, my dear friends, this is the same with life,
Flourishing thoughts of joy lie beneath feelings and sadness of strife.
Always look at the positive side with thoughts that sing the melody of joy,
Winter blues and personal sorrow will thus be destroyed.
By: Cynthia Groopman
